pkgconfig module: correctly generate Libs search path with absolute install_dir
For example the OpenRC build files install libraries to install_dir: '/lib' and this works, but causes the generated pkg-config to say: prefix=/usr Libs: -L${prefix}//lib which is both ugly (double //) and resolves to /usr/lib which is exactly what does not work.
